More Audio book

I did a bit better job of selecting audio books for a road trip this time. The Rant Zone, by Dennis Miller, was a series of short takes from his HBO show that covered the gamut from insurance companies to God. They were, at times, laugh out loud funny, and definitely kept our interest, though his profanity-laced screeds were at times offensive - so not for the family road trip.

My other pick was The Lost Symbol, by Dan Brown, third in his series about Robert Langdon. I couldn't remember if I had already read the book or not - it turns out I had, but I still found it interesting and engaging. The audio version actually made it easier to distinguish between some of Brown's "true" history, and that which he made up out of whole cloth.
